The Wital Prestige profile is a modern PVC window solution that balances thermal and acoustic performance with durability and aesthetic versatility. This article explores the profile's construction, technical benefits, installation compatibility and maintenance tips to help you decide if it fits your project.
Wital Prestige is available in 5- to 7-chamber configurations depending on the series, allowing different IGU thicknesses and performance levels. Made from high-quality PVC, the profile resists UV degradation, maintains dimensional stability across temperature changes and offers impact resistance.
A steel reinforcement chamber increases rigidity and supports larger sashes and wind loads. The profile geometry is optimized for reliable sealing with weatherstrips and for stable welding at corner joints.

Wital Prestige is compatible with modern energy-efficient IGUs, improving the overall U-value of the window unit.
Thanks to multiple chambers and tight seals, the profile achieves good sound dampening. Pairing different glass thicknesses within a double- or triple-glazed unit enhances airborne sound reduction, making it suitable for city apartments and busy streets.
Wital Prestige is built for long-term use: it resists discoloration, warping and weathering. It supports reinforced hardware and anti-burglary components, such as security hooks and reinforced hinges.
This makes it a reliable choice for ground-floor installations or buildings where security is a priority.
The profile comes in standard white and several foil finishes that mimic wood or other colors. You can pair it with various sills, trims and decorative elements. Its clean lines suit contemporary interiors and retain a good appearance over time.
Designed for standard installation practices, Wital Prestige fits common mounting gaps and is easy for experienced fitters to install. It’s compatible with popular hardware systems and supports configurations like fixed, tilt-and-turn, side-hung and combined sash types.

Maintenance is straightforward: clean the PVC with warm water and mild detergent, lubricate moving parts and inspect seals periodically. Avoid abrasive cleaners or harsh solvents.
